The royal wessex is run by RTC and goes from Three Bridges to Weymouth via Haywards heath, preston park, hove, worthing, bournmouth and wareham. i know it picks up water at preston park but i wondered where else it would take it on as i didnt think it could go from preston park to weymouth and back on one tender?

Good morning, Yes I have been on steam railtours that have picked up water at Preston Park, I would suggest that this may also pick up water around Brockenhurst, as I have been on steam trips which have done that there, just beyond the platform.
